The Implementation of Transport Projects in the Context of Developing Axes in Czechia
Horáček, Michal ; Marada, Miroslav (advisor) ; Šourek, Vladimír (referee)
The bachelor thesis deals with the implementation of transport corridors in the context of the Czech Republic's development axes. A general definition of transport corridors is initially presented along with their supporting methodological and legislative documents. Next, the thesis is devoted to showing geography affects TEN-T sites in Europe and the Czech Republic, respectively. Main part discusses the strategic documents in the transport sector and transport policy coherence related to compliance with implementation plans. In conclusion, transport network's problems are indentified and an evaluation of the relationship between planning and reality is presented.

Euroregion Bílé Karpaty - Česko-slovenská přeshraniční spolupráce
Válková, Barbora ; Horáček, Jiří (advisor) ; Šourek, Vladimír (referee)
This thesis focuses on cross-border cooperation. To set the reader into context, its history and position within European Union is mentioned here. However, the main focus is set onto the cross-border cooperation in the Czech Republic, Czech-Slovak borderland is further analyzed in detail. Using socio-economic analysis of regions of Zlín and Trenčín, particular euroregion, White Carpathian Mountains, is studied, whether socio-economical level is raised on both sides of the border as a result of this cross-border cooperation. SWOT analysis, which can point out possible directions of development of this region, is also part of this thesis. Questionnaire method is used in the conclusion of the thesis. This method has to reveal, whether this region was created on historical background, or whether it was formed more or less artificially in order to get funds.
Cross-border cooperation of Euroregion Neisse Analysis by EGTC
Kadlecová, Barbora ; Horáček, Jiří (advisor) ; Šourek, Vladimír (referee)
Thesis in its theoretical part deals with cross-border cooperation and analyzes a new legal instrument at EU level - European Grouping of Territorial Cooperation (EGTC). The work describes the instrument, including the establishment of a legal basis. It also deals with the potential use of the EGTC, which focuses on the permanent structure for cross-border cooperation, ie. Euroregions and make a summary of the EGTC already developed within the European Union. The practical part focuses on a description of the Euroregion Neisse, who ordered the creation of a legal entity as one of the main objectives and is currently in the process of preparing the establishment of an EGTC. This section is in addition to the characteristics of the Euroregion analysis of individual steps in the creation, use specific options on the EGTC and the comparison with existing legal entities within the EU. The aim of the thesis is to analyze the EGTC and determine whether it has the potential for the development of the Euroregion Neisse.
Measuring the performance of quality management system
Šourek, Vladimír ; Hykš, Ondřej (advisor) ; Plášková, Alena (referee)
This thesis is focused on the evaluation of quality management systems productivity. The introductory part is devoted to the importance of quality for company competitiveness with an emphasis on the economic benefits of improved quality. An important part is devoted to methods of performance evaluation system of quality management in the context of the recommendations of ISO 9000 and EFQM Excellence Model principles. Considering the follow-up practical part my thesis is also supplemented by the requirements of ISO TS 16949, which is used as a sectoral standard for the automotive industry suppliers. The practical part is devoted to evaluating and analysing productivity of a selected company quality management system. The thesis evaluates this company according to the Model Organization Start National Quality Award, which is based on the principles of the EFQM Excellence Model. On the basis of the analysis, areas with potential improvement were identified, and appropriate steps designed. Despite the undoubtedly existing potential for further improvement we can observe that the Quality Management System of the selected company permanently achieves a high level.
